Erick the Architect Finds a New Groove: Why “No Doubt (I’m In Love)” is His Most Infectious Track Yet
If you have been keeping an eye on the modern hip-hop landscape over the past few years, you already know that Erick the Architect refuses to stay inside a box.
Long before stepping out as a powerhouse solo artist, the Brooklyn-born creative cemented his legacy as a co-founder and primary sonic mastermind behind Flatbush Zombies. But while his early work was defined by dark, gritty, psychedelic boom-bap, his recent trajectory tells an entirely different story.
Enter “No Doubt (I’m In Love)”, his disco-infused single released via Mass Appeal. Clocking in at a tight two minutes and forty-seven seconds, this track is a masterclass in genre-bending production. It takes the breezy, carefree energy of classic reggae-soul, fuses it with modern alternative rap, and wraps it all up in a shimmering dance-floor package.

The Sound: Dissecting the Magic Behind “No Doubt (I’m In Love)”
To understand why “No Doubt (I’m In Love)” sounds so massive, you have to look at the powerhouse team behind the mixing board. Erick didn’t just hop on any standard beat; he teamed up with heavyweights Yeti Beats (known for his extensive work shaping Doja Cat’s biggest hits) and Latin Grammy Producer of the Year Federico Vindver.
The result is an organic blend of musical eras:
-
The Studio One Connection: The track cleverly builds upon an interpolation/vibe of early-1980s reggae history, specifically nodding to Jennifer Lara’s classic Studio One recording “I Am In Love”.
-
Lush Instrumentation: Instead of relying purely on digital loops, the song leans heavily on acoustic flourishes, sparkling synths, and a driving bassline that practically forces your head to nod.
-
Seamless Vocal Delivery: Amidst the glittering, upbeat production, Erick maintains the sharp, grounded lyricism that made him a New York staple. His verses capture the rush of vulnerability, dealing with the honest, sometimes messy feelings of being head-over-heels.
As Erick himself put it when discussing the release, the song is all about being unapologetically in love, focusing on the small, specific details that make a partner who they are, and acknowledging the raw honesty it takes to let someone know how deeply you care.
From Brooklyn Basements to Global Stages
The rollout for “No Doubt (I’m In Love)” follows an explosive period of creative momentum for Erick. Following the widespread critical acclaim of his 2024 debut solo album, I’ve Never Been Here Before—which featured contributions from luminaries like James Blake, George Clinton, and Joey Bada$$—he hasn’t slowed down for a second.
He spent time touring internationally, supporting funk-pop royalty Jamiroquai across the UK and Europe, which clearly left a mark on his musical palate. You can trace a direct line from those groove-heavy live sets to the disco-funk styling of this single. Whether he is collaborating with electronic acts like Jungle and L’Impératrice or dropping bars alongside hip-hop royalty, Erick treats genres like loose suggestions rather than strict boundaries.
The Visuals: Capturing the Vibe in Kingston
To match the sun-soaked energy of the record, the official visualizer and music video for “No Doubt (I’m In Love)” take things back to the source. Shot on location in Kingston, Jamaica—the very birthplace of the reggae roots that inspired the track’s foundation—the visuals feature raw, authentic footage of Erick interacting with locals, cruising past on motorcycles, and spitting rhymes directly to the camera.
It gives the release an authentic, documentary-style feel that stands miles apart from standard green-screen music videos. It is a heartfelt tribute to the island culture that helped birth the rhythm, filtered entirely through Erick’s distinct Brooklyn lens.
